PHILADELPHIA (WPVI) -- Former Philadelphia Eagles defensive end Brandon Graham is reportedly coming out of retirement and finalizing a deal to rejoin the team this week, according to ESPN's Adam Schefter.
Graham, 37, played 15 seasons in Philadelphia, becoming the longest-tenured player in franchise history. The two-time Super Bowl champion returned from a torn triceps injury last season to help the Eagles win their second championship - a game many believed would be the final of his NFL career.
The defensive end retired last offseason but has missed the game and has pondered unretiring, according to sources.
